With EPS of 0.07 and a PE ratio of 11.37, Coats Group plc appears reasonably valued relative to its earnings, suggesting neither clear overvaluation nor deep distress. The modest PE points to the market pricing in steady but unspectacular growth, or some cyclical/sector risk. In the absence of detailed revenue and margin data here, the earnings profile looks stable but not strongly growth‑led.
The stock trades at $80.00, modestly below its 200-day moving average of $82.61, indicating a slight downward or consolidating bias over the longer term. An RSI of 60.84 is in the upper neutral range, showing positive momentum but not yet overbought. Overall, the technical picture suggests a consolidating uptrend rather than a strongly bullish or bearish setup.
Job openings at 16, down 33.3% month over month, suggest a near-term slowdown in hiring and potentially more cautious growth or cost control. Social media followership is largely flat to slightly up across platforms, indicating stable but not rapidly expanding brand engagement. Overall, alternative data lean mildly negative, pointing to a company in consolidation rather than aggressive expansion mode.
Coats Group plc presents a balanced picture: reasonable valuation and positive but not exuberant momentum, offset by softer hiring trends and only modest alternative-data strength. The stock’s position slightly below its 200-day moving average, coupled with an RSI in the upper neutral zone, points to consolidation rather than a clear breakout or breakdown. Overall, the setup appears neutral, with investors likely awaiting clearer signals on growth and demand before re‑rating the shares.
